Key components of the Big Bang concept
Singularity
At the coronary heart of the concept lies the concept of singularity, an infinitesimally small, dense point from which the complete Universe multiplied. This perception demands traditional awareness, inviting us to explore the character of the Universe at its very inception.
Cosmic Inflation
As we navigate the cosmic landscape, cosmic inflation comes into cognizance. This fast expansion of area affords a compelling reason behind the uniformity determined within the cosmic microwave heritage radiation.
Formation of elements
A pivotal second in cosmic evolution is the synthesis of elements. Know-how of how the basic constructing blocks of count number formed sheds light on the wealthy tapestry of celestial bodies populating our Universe.
Cosmic Microwave Background Radiation
The echo of the massive Bang reverberates through the area as cosmic microwave historical past radiation. Exploring this faint glow opens a window into the Universe’s early moments, supplying treasured clues about its composition and evolution.
Helping proof
Redshift and the Doppler impact
One key evidence supporting the Large Bang concept is the observed redshift of distant galaxies. The Doppler impact, corresponding to the converting pitch of a siren because it techniques or recedes, offers a crucial clue to the increasing nature of our Universe.
Cosmic Microwave history
Any other pillar assisting the principle is the cosmic microwave history, a faint glow permeating the Universe. Its discovery marked a turning factor, providing tangible proof in support of the Big Bang model.
